正则表达式——数量,边界,分组匹配

进行整个字符串的匹配(如电子邮箱格式的匹配)

数量匹配:

* : 匹配前一个规则的字符出现0至无数次

  • :匹配前一个规则的字符出现1至无数次

? : 匹配前一个规则的字符出现1次或0次

{x}: 匹配前一个规则的字符出现x次

{x,} :匹配前一个规则的字符出现至少x次

{x。z} :匹配前一个规则的字符出现x到z次

边界匹配:

^ :匹配字符串开头

$ :匹配字符串结尾

\b :匹配一个单词的边界

\B :匹配一个非单词边界

分组匹配:

| :匹配左右任意一个表达式

() :将括号中一个字符作为一个分组

相关推荐
sinat_602035361 小时前
模块与包的导入
运维·服务器·开发语言·python
计算机学姐1 小时前
基于Python的旅游数据分析可视化系统【2026最新】
vue.js·后端·python·数据分析·django·flask·旅游
恋雨QAQ1 小时前
python函数和面向对象
开发语言·python
天雪浪子1 小时前
Python入门教程之逻辑运算符
开发语言·python
张子夜 iiii2 小时前
实战项目-----在图片 hua.png 中,用红色画出花的外部轮廓,用绿色画出其简化轮廓(ε=周长×0.005),并在同一窗口显示
人工智能·pytorch·python·opencv·计算机视觉
gongzemin2 小时前
Django入门2--设置数据库 admin
python·django
KimLiu2 小时前
LCODER之Python:使用Django搭建服务端
后端·python·django
胡耀超2 小时前
3.Python高级数据结构与文本处理
服务器·数据结构·人工智能·windows·python·大模型